How Our Drain Patch Lining Process Works: From CCTV to Cured Repair

Our approach to drain repair is precise and efficient. First, we carry out a comprehensive CCTV drain survey to pinpoint the exact location and nature of the damage. This crucial step lets us see what’s going on within your existing pipework. Once we've identified the problem area, we prepare a special felt 'patch' impregnated with a durable, quick-curing resin. This patch is then wrapped around an inflatable packer. We carefully manoeuvre this packer and patch into position within the damaged pipe. Once in place, we inflate the packer with air pressure, pressing the resin-soaked patch firmly against the inside of the pipe. The resin then cures, creating a tough, watertight new pipe wall that completely seals the damaged section. After the resin has fully cured, we deflate and remove the packer, leaving you with a smooth, strong, and long-lasting repair that stands up to regular use.

When is Drain Patch Lining the Right Solution for Your Property?

Patch lining is a versatile repair technique suitable for many common drain problems without the need for excavation. It’s particularly effective for fixing:

  • Isolated cracks or fractures in your drain pipes.
  • Small holes or perforations caused by age, ground movement, or minor impact.
  • Areas where root ingress has started to cause damage, once the roots are cleared.
  • Offset joints that are causing blockages or leaks.
  • Minor structural defects that, if left, could lead to bigger issues.
    It’s an ideal solution for pipes that are generally in good condition but have specific points of failure, offering a targeted repair that restores the integrity of your drainage system.

How long does a resin patch repair take?

+

Most single patch lining jobs take just a few hours from start to finish. Because there is no digging involved, the resin cures rapidly, and you can normally use your drains again the very same day.

Will drain patch lining fix root ingress?

+

Yes. Once we cut away the invading roots using specialist equipment, installing a resin patch creates a tough, seamless barrier. This stops roots from finding their way back into the pipe through the original crack or joint.

Is no-dig repair suitable for older clay pipes in Devon?

+

Absolutely. Many older properties in Exeter rely on Victorian clay pipes, which are prone to cracking. We frequently use no-dig drain relining to reinforce these older systems and extend their lifespan significantly without disturbing the ground above.

Do you offer emergency drain repairs if a pipe collapses?

+

Yes. A collapsed drain is a serious issue that can cause sewage backups and flooding. We operate a 24/7 emergency service across Exeter and the surrounding 15-mile radius to handle these urgent situations.

How do you know exactly where to place the patch?

+

We never guess. We use high-definition drain inspection cameras to measure the exact distance to the defect. This allows us to push the packer into the precise position required, delivering a perfect repair every time.
